Sister Tanveer Walli of Allentown has been working
to assist an Uzbekistani Muslim family of four
(mother, father, and two girls) who came to the U.S.
needing some help as refugees. Many items were
collected and continue to be needed such as
clothes, food (non-perishable), and furniture (whole
beds, sofas, etc.). Over $500 were raised in
financial donations, alhamdulil-Lah.
There are 6 more Muslim Uzbekistani families coming
to Allentown later this year, and with help from our
dedicated volunteers and trusted donors this could
be an ongoing project for UMF, insha-Allah.
